LMR70503 is a step-down to step-up converter with adjustable negative output voltage, packaged in a miniature 8-point thin DSBGA package. Its unique control method aims to provide fast transient response, low output noise, high efficiency, and strict regulation in the smallest possible PCB area. LMR70503 has built-in soft start, peak current limitation, minimum switching frequency, and undervoltage lockout (UVLO), without the need for external compensation. For ease of use, the Enable pin refers to the ground of the IC, not the lowest potential of the IC: negative output voltage. Characteristics of LMR70503 Tiny 8-Bump Thin DSBGA Package: 0.84 mm × 1.615 mm × 0.6 mm 2.8 V to 5.5 V Input Voltage Range Adjustable Output Voltage: -0.9 V to -5.5 V 320 mA Switch Current Limit 500 kHz Minimum Switching Frequency Ground Referred Enable Input Under Voltage Lock Out (UVLO) No External Compensation Internal Soft Start 1 µA Shutdown Supply Current Small Output Voltage Ripple WEBENCH Enabled
